George Frederick II (Template:Langx;3 May 1678 – 29 March 1703), also called George Frederick the Younger (Template:Langx), was Margrave of Brandenburg-Ansbach from 6 October 1692 until his death in 1703.[1] He was the third son of John Frederick, Margrave of Brandenburg-Ansbach by his first wife Joanna Elisabeth of Baden-Durlach. George Frederick succeeded his elder brother Christian Albert as Margrave in 1692.

In the War of the Palatinian Succession he fought from 1695 to 1697 as a volunteer in the Imperial Army. During the Spanish War of Succession in 1702 he succeeded in taking the fortress Bersello Modena. He was killed at the Template:Interlanguage link in 1703, and as he was unmarried, Ansbach passed to his younger half-brother William Frederick.
